    Getting banded on April 26

    Hi Jo. Hope you had a nice x-mas and all that. Coke is fine just sip it or let it stand for 5 mins to get most of the gas out. I know exactly what you mean by eating large meals. You do need another fill but go 1/2ml if I were you untill you find the right amount by trial and error. On my last post I was sliming, puking fluids stright back up and having serious problems at night with Acid Reflux. I emailed fred and he told me I was too tight with that very last fill I had a week before. The thing is, if you vomit say 3-4 times over say a 2hr period, your gut becomes inflamed and swells making the band tighter, thus compounding the matters worse if you try and continue to eat or drink. What I should have done was to not eat that day or the next till the swelling went down. This and the fact I had too much in my band left me in a bad place. He in fairness told me to ring the London branch and get an unfill of 1mm immediately. Now base in mind this was on 22nd December and London is a 7hr round trip for me, It was something I had to do as I could not run the risk of Ulcerating my esophicus due to the acid etc. So off I went. 3 1/2hr there to the fill nurse's house, 1/2 hr there and 3 1/2hrs back. I gotta say she was brill and the fact that she agreed to see me there and then in her own house. I now feel much better and I know Im now in that sweet spot for a good long while at least.     Getting banded on April 26

    Hi Guys, Hi Jo, hope you are doing well, keep us posted. Anyway, 26th July saw my second fill done by Bart. Well what can I say, we had a chat and he was very informative is showing me what he was doing and explained about the second fill. Basically he showed me pushing in the needle and then pushing the saline in to the point I could see the plunger bouncing back up again from the resistance. He explained that by pushing the plunger in and feeling the resistance he could guage the amount I needed for restriction. Basically I had another 2ml. WOW what a massive difference from the first fill, (which had no affect, but they do tell you that anyway, so no suprises there) First few days, I was really ill and nautious. Fluids were coming up, soft foods were coming up, gas pains in my chest, shoulders and even behind my ears. Very painfull. Costant hick ups and foaming of liquids and saliva. Not pleasant. The first 4 nights were hard to sleep as I was alsways belching, coughing and puking. So decided to just go with the fluids only for the week as I physically could not eat. Anyway.... week after all back to normal. Eating usual diet foods and eating alot of mash and gravy. lol Feeling great although now and again I vomit as some foods which is trial and error, get stuck which is very painfull. Im now 15st 12lbs from 19st 3. so happy with progress but I know from now on I have to indroduce more cardio. Gym membership at the end of the month with fresh pics for me. good luck all

    Getting banded on April 26

    well had my first fill. Nothing to it really. It was in Newport (s.wales), Fred was there, asked how I was. Weighed me lost and kept off 2 stones, whey!! Then I lie down on the table, he prodded and felt my port then he wiped with alcohol swab then injected the saline. 2 secs its was all over and painless. I was made to drink some Water to see if I could keep it down. Ive got the french band so the 1st fill is 4mm max. He said that if you have the Johnson and Johnson, they are 6mm for the 1st fill as these are a larger diameter band, im guessing for bigger people. Next fill is end of July. He also said that 1st fills were pretty much un-noticable so I could eat almost anything, which it aint true coz now I deffo cant do bread, meat or other such foods as it gets stuck and I have to bring it back up, which isnt a good situation to do all the time. I reckon the second fill will be a massive charge. Roll on end of month
